Elliot muttered under his breath as he placed the finishing touches on the pizza. This time, it wasn’t for the grim survival matches, it was for someone special. Someone like you.
Falling for someone in a world of relentless trials and lurking killers was reckless, he knew that. But in a place so bleak and cursed, where escape was impossible and human connections rare, resisting the pull of companionship was nearly impossible.
He couldn’t help himself when it came to you. Surely, you’d noticed by now- how he always stuck close during matches, ready to heal you if you got caught in a killer’s grasp. At least, that’s the excuse he told himself. Or how he sought you out between matches, eager to spend any stolen moments together. While Elliot was kind to everyone, with you, he went out of his way to show affection. Or to try, at least.
But had you noticed? Did you know how he felt? There was only one way to find out. Love had a way of making fools of everyone, and even Elliot, kind-hearted and dependable as he was, wasn’t immune.
That afternoon, when you opened the door to your cabin, there he stood: the pizza boy in all his awkward glory. He held a pizza box in his hands, his expression hovering between determination and bashful uncertainty.
“Someone ordered a large pizza… extra pepperoni?” he quipped, the words tumbling out in a rush.
The second they left his mouth, he cringed internally. His thoughts were screaming at him, but it was too late. The gesture was already out there, hanging in the air between you.
